Color Schemes Reflect Island Tranquility

One of the best ways to channel the vibe of Ibizan luxury into your home is through careful color choices. Luxury villas in Ibiza often rely on a calming palette of white tones and gentle neutrals as a backdrop, accented by subtle sky blue and sea greens that echo the ocean horizon. This combination creates a calming atmosphere, suitable for sleeping areas, living areas, or any space meant for rest.

For example, painting an focal wall in a soft sea blue can recreate the amazing ocean vistas as seen in high-end Ibiza villas, while layering in warm neutral accents through throws adds gentle warmth and texture without interrupting the room. To maintain an original Ibizan feel, it is best to minimize strong primaries; instead, choose softened, timeless tones that feel effortless and sophisticated, creating a space that is both calming and relaxing.

Adding Rustic Stone and Terracotta to Achieve Warmth and Charm

Stone features, common in Italian villas, bring an organic strength that's perfect for creating a natural foundation. Use it in hearths or statement walls to add texture and history, much like the ancient facades in Puglia trullis. Terracotta pots or ceramic accents introduce coziness, ideal for entrances or bathrooms, fostering a welcoming elegant atmosphere that complements modern decor.

Light Woods and Whites for Achieving Bright Modern Interiors

In contrast, Ibizan luxury homes favor soft-colored wood like pine for furniture and flooring, combined with bright whites to make spaces feel airy. This creates an light-filled environment that's easy to adapt try using pale wall colors and adding light wood furniture. It brightens small areas and amplifies sunlight, making your home feel bright and airy.
